A Weekend Getaway in Hubli

Saturday, October 14: Exploring Hubli

Start your weekend getaway in Hubli by immersing yourself in the vibrant atmosphere of the city. In the morning, visit the magnificent Unkal Lake and enjoy a peaceful walk along the promenade. Admire the beautiful gardens, stop by the statues of famous Kannada poets, and witness the serene beauty of the lake. In the afternoon, explore the bustling streets of Old Hubli and visit the historic Chandramouleshwara Temple. Marvel at its intricate architecture and soak in the spiritual ambiance. As the evening sets in, head to Nrupatunga Hill to witness a mesmerizing sunset and get panoramic views of the city.

Sunday, October 15: Heritage and Culture

On your second day, dive into the rich heritage and culture of Hubli. Start your morning by visiting the impressive Hubli Fort, which dates back to the 16th century. Explore the fort complex, including the Nandi Bull statue and the beautiful Siddharoodha Math. In the afternoon, proceed to the picturesque Murugha Math, a renowned spiritual center dedicated to Lord Murugha. Take a peaceful walk in the serene surroundings and admire the intricate carvings. In the evening, don't miss a visit to the Indira Gandhi Glass House Garden, where you can relax amidst the lush greenery and vibrant flower displays.

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

Escape the tourist crowds and explore some hidden gems and local favorites in Hubli. Visit the Siddharoodha Temple, a spiritual sanctuary situated amidst a tranquil garden. Experience the calm and serenity as you pay your respects and soak in the divine aura. If you're a history enthusiast, make a trip to the Nuggikeri Hanuman Temple, known for its ancient architecture and fascinating legends. For a delicious culinary experience, sample the local street food at the bustling Kundgol Cross Market. Indulge in mouthwatering local delicacies and savor the authentic flavors of Hubli.
